A brise-soleil is an architectural feature designed to protect a building from excessive sunlight and heat by providing shade. This device typically consists of horizontal or vertical fins or louvers, which can be integrated into the facade of a structure. It not only serves a practical function in controlling solar gain but also enhances the aesthetic quality of a building's exterior, reflecting a harmony between form and function.
